Universal-fit trailer hitch fits heavy-duty and commercial vehicles with frames up to 62". Draw-Tite's Tested Tough guarantee ensures that this hitch exceeds industry standards. 7" Tall, weld-on mounting brackets included.


Features:

  • Universal-fit trailer hitch lets you tow a trailer with your heavy-duty or commercial vehicle
    • Designed for full-size trucks with long wheel bases and heavy-duty suspensions
  • Computer-aided steel construction ensures strength and durability
  • Oversize safety-chain loops are easy to access
  • Tested Tough - safety and reliability criteria exceed industry standards
  • Weld-on installation with included side brackets
  • Lifetime technical support from the experts at etrailer.com
  • Black powder coat finish covers e-coat base for superior rust protection
  • Sturdy, square-tube design
  • Ball mount, pin and clip sold separately


Specs:

  • Cross tube width: 62"
  • Bracket height: 7"
  • Receiver opening: 2" x 2"
  • Rating: Class V
    • Maximum gross trailer weight: 16,000 lbs
    • Maximum tongue weight: 1,600 lbs
    • Not for use with weight distribution systems
  • Limited lifetime warranty


Draw-Tite Tested Tough

Draw-Tite Tested Tough

Draw-Tite's Tested Tough program provides testing standards far superior to those outlined by the Society of Automotive Engineers (SAE), the go-to source for engineering professionals.



Each Draw-Tite trailer hitch receiver undergoes extensive fatigue testing and static testing with the ball mount that is either supplied or recommended for use with that particular hitch, thus ensuring results that are applicable to real life use. Fatigue testing is also conducted on hitches rated for use with weight-distribution systems.


In addition, Draw-Tite performs static testing on a simulated automobile, as opposed to the rigid fixture used for SAE testing, resulting in a more true-to-life scenario.

This receiver is by-far the strongest setup I've ever seen. Its really simple too. The end plates do not come attached to the receiver bar. The installation of the end plates involves either drilling the frame and installing bolts through the end plates, or welding the end plates directly to the frame. Then you slide the receiver bar through the end plate, slide it back through the other end plate, center it where you want it and weld the end plates to the receiver bar. The only thing I might find fault with is the end plates are not tall, so the application needs to be no more than 24-28 inches above ground level unless the end user intends to use a drop-hitch. Overall, it's the strongest hitch I've ever seen.

  • Class IV or V Trailer Hitch for an RV Built on a Ford F-53 Chassis
    The available trailer hitches designed for use on RVs are not rated high enough to be considered Class IV or V hitches. So what you will need is to install a heavy duty truck hitch. We have several options, see link, depending on the frame width on your RV. For example hitch # 41991-07 is a Class V weld-on hitch that fits a frame width up to 62 inches wide. Frame width is measured from the outside of one frame rail to the outside of the other. Any weld-on options should be installed by...

  • Parts Needed to Tow 1999 Jeep Cherokee With School Bus
    We do have some hitch solutions for you, but they'll need to be welded in place in order to install them, as none of the universal fit hitches we offer can be bolted on. What you'll need to go with is a universal-fit hitch designed for a service body truck, and in order to choose the correct one, you'll need to measure the needed drop, which is the vertical distance between the underside of the frame member and the lowest point of the rear bumper. You'd then choose the hitch with a drop...
